What types of spinal cord stroke treatments are available in Mexico?

Spinal cord stroke treatment in Mexico includes regenerative medicine, specialized neurosurgery, and intensive rehabilitation. Centers utilize mesenchymal stem cell therapy and epidural stimulation to restore motor function. High-tech facilities often combine these procedures with physical therapy to maximize sensory and autonomic recovery for patients.

  • Stem cell therapy: Clinics use mesenchymal cells to promote nerve tissue repair and regeneration.
  • Epidural stimulation: Surgeons implant electrodes on the spinal cord to reconnect brain-nerve signals.
  • Neurological surgery: Specialists perform minimally invasive procedures to address underlying vessel or compression issues.
  • Intensive rehabilitation: Personalized physical and occupational therapy focuses on gait training and mobility.

Is epidural stimulation a cure for spinal cord paralysis?

Epidural stimulation is not a medical cure for spinal cord paralysis. It is a rehabilitation technology that restores functional movement by electrical pulses. These pulses bypass damaged nerves to trigger muscle response. Success requires intensive physical therapy and implanted hardware to maintain motor control.

  • Functional recovery: Stimulation enables standing or walking only while the device is active.
  • Neurological repair: The technology does not heal the structural damage of a stroke.
  • Rehab intensity: Patients must combine hardware use with months of repetitive physical training.
  • Individual variability: Outcomes depend heavily on the injury level and lesion completeness.

Who is eligible for advanced spinal stroke treatment in Mexico?

Patients with chronic or subacute spinal cord strokes are primary candidates for advanced treatments in Mexico. Eligibility requires medical stability and confirmed diagnosis via MRI or CT imaging. Centers focus on functional recovery through regenerative therapies for patients who have passed the initial acute phase.

  • Neurological status: Candidates often have incomplete injuries with some remaining motor or sensory function.
  • Injury location: Advanced rehabilitation often targets patients with spinal levels between C4 and T10.
  • Age requirements: Centers like Juventa Regenerative Medicine accept patients aged 12 and older.
  • Medical stability: Patients must be fit for travel without acute blood pressure or respiratory issues.

Why is physical therapy so important after procedures like epidural stimulation?

Physical therapy acts as the essential bridge between technological intervention and functional movement. While epidural stimulation provides electrical signals to the spinal cord, therapy builds the guided repetition needed to rewire neural pathways. This intensive training allows the central nervous system to relearn voluntary muscle control.

  • Neuroplasticity bridge: Targeted training helps the spinal cord re-integrate signals for standing and walking.
  • Muscle restoration: Repetitive exercises strengthen muscles and ligaments to prevent further atrophy or stiffness.
  • Balance training: Therapists focus on core control and weight shifting essential for safe transfers.
  • Circulation boost: Active movement improves blood flow, reducing the risk of clots and contractures.

How are bladder and bowel issues managed after a spinal cord stroke in Mexico?

p>Mexican rehabilitation centers manage post-stroke bladder and bowel issues through structured neuro-rehabilitation protocols. Specialists prioritize clean intermittent catheterization and consistent bowel programs. These routines prevent infections and provide patients with independence. Board-certified physicians in neurology and physical medicine oversee these specialized care plans.

  • Bladder control: Clean intermittent catheterization remains the primary method to manage neurogenic bladder.
  • Bowel routines: Programs utilize high-fiber diets, digital stimulation, and manual techniques for evacuation.
  • Expert oversight: Rehabilitation teams in cities like Monterrey and Guadalajara design these specialized routines.
  • Education focus: Specialists provide hands-on training for patients and families before hospital discharge.
